Глюк при обращении к документу

Тема в разделе "Lotus - Программирование", создана пользователем PavelT100, 14 ноя 2008.

  1. PavelT100

    PavelT100 Well-Known Member

    Регистрация:
    9 июл 2007
    Сообщения:
    105
    Симпатии:
    0
    Навта функцию.
    Код (Text):
    Function GetVersions(doс1 As NotesDocument) As String
    Dim sV As String
    sV = ""
    If doc1.HasItem("Ver") Then
    If Isarray(doc1.Ver) Then      
    For k%=Lbound(doc1.Ver) To Ubound(doc1.Ver)
    sV = sV & doc1.Ver(k%)
    If k%<Ubound(doc1.Ver) Then sV = sV & ", "
    Next       
    End If
    End If
    GetVersions = sV
    End Function
    При вызове смотрю в отладчике doc1- все нормально, прекрасый документ. Но при обращении к HasItem возникает сбой "Variant does not contain an object." Что бы это значило ?
     
  2. Medevic

    Medevic Что это ? :)
    Lotus team

    Регистрация:
    10 дек 2004
    Сообщения:
    3.346
    Симпатии:
    2
    Тупое сравнение переменных doc1 показывает, что в одном случае у тебя русская "с", а в другом латинская "c".

    Используй Option Declare. :unsure:
     
Загрузка...
Похожие Темы - Глюк при обращении
  1. Wanderer
    Ответов:
    9
    Просмотров:
    6.654
  2. Lariel
    Ответов:
    4
    Просмотров:
    393
  3. R4z0R
    Ответов:
    2
    Просмотров:
    3.227
  4. anna
    Ответов:
    17
    Просмотров:
    1.076
  5. NickProstoNick
    Ответов:
    0
    Просмотров:
    808

Поделиться этой страницей